**Pulmonary Rehabilitation: A Cornerstone of COPD Management**

Pulmonary rehabilitation programs are a cornerstone of COPD management. These programs combine exercise, education, and support to help patients improve their lung function, manage their symptoms, and enhance their quality of life. The availability of pulmonary rehabilitation programs at local hospitals is a key consideration. Patients should inquire about the program's components, including the qualifications of the staff and the types of exercises offered.

**Telehealth: Expanding Access to Care**

Telehealth services are becoming increasingly important in healthcare, particularly for chronic conditions like COPD. Telehealth can provide patients with remote access to consultations with pulmonologists, respiratory therapists, and other healthcare professionals. It can also facilitate remote monitoring of vital signs and medication management.
